Due to local stop-and-go traffic on routes like the NJ Turnpike and potholes from seasonal freeze-thaw cycles, common issues include brake pad wear, suspension component damage (struts, control arms), and battery failure. Regular undercarriage inspections are also wise due to road salt used in winter.

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ice performance issues, as this could indicate a serious problem.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ic scan promptly; many Carteret shops offer this service to identify issues like faulty oxygen sensors common in older vehicles navigating local traffic.
Prices vary by vehicle, but local shops typically charge $90-$130 per hour for labor. Common services like brake pad replacement often range from $250-$400 per axle, while a new alternator might cost $400-$600 including parts and labor. Always request a detailed written estimate upfront.
Yes, Carteret's proximity to industrial areas and the port can lead to accelerated air filter contamination. Furthermore, the humid summers and cold, salty winters necessitate more frequent attention to your battery, coolant system, and undercarriage rust prevention compared to milder climates.
